数据库
首页 > 数据库> > mongodb 数据库 创建 schema 模块化(3)

mongodb 数据库 创建 schema 模块化(3)

作者:互联网

// 模型  user.js  (模块化)

 

var mongoose = require('mongoose ')

var Schema = mongoose.Schema;

var userSchema = new Schema({

 name:String,

 age:Number,

 gender:{

     type:String,

    default:'female'

 },

})

 

var userSchema = mongoose.model('user',userSchema );

 

moudle.exports=userSchema ;   (直接导出模型 这是一种方式 模块化引用方便 引入的时候 require('user.js') )

exports.model =userSchema ;(这也是导出  只是导出对象的属性   引入的时候  require('user.js').model)

 

标签:mongodb,模块化,js,user,userSchema,mongoose,var,Schema,schema
来源: https://blog.csdn.net/weixin_41296616/article/details/93203421